Resume (English only)
Academic Achievements
Authored/co-authored over 230 publications in international journals and conferences
Holder of multiple U.S. patents and invention disclosures
IEEE Senior Member
ECE Outstanding Graduate Teaching Award (2001)
CSIP Research and Service Awards (2003)
ECE Outstanding Junior Faculty Member Award (2008)
2017 Denning Faculty Award for Global Engagement
Technical Program Co-Chair for ICIP 2020 in Abu Dhabi
Elected member of IEEE SPS Technical Committees on MMSP (2015–2017) and IVMSP (2018–2020)
Serves on editorial boards of IEEE Transactions
Background
Professor in the School of Electrical and Computer Engineering at Georgia Institute of Technology
Director of the Omni Lab for Intelligent Visual Engineering and Science (OLIVES) at Georgia Tech
Research focuses on machine learning with a human-centric approach to data-driven systems
Applications include image/video processing, seismic imaging, healthcare intelligence, and video analytics
Key application domains: autonomous vehicle perception, ophthalmology, seismic interpretation, and trustworthy neural networks
Promotes 'Humans in the Loop' framework, integrating domain experts across AI development lifecycle
